package main
import (
"fmt"
"log"
"strings"
"time"
"github.com/miekg/dns"
"github.com/prometheus/client_golang/prometheus"
"github.com/prometheus/client_golang/prometheus/promauto"
)
var (
queriesHistogram = promauto.NewHistogramVec(
prometheus.HistogramOpts{
Namespace: namespace,
Subsystem: "dns",
Name: "queries_duration_seconds",
Help: "Duration of replies to DNS queries.",
Buckets: []float64{
1e-5, 2.5e-5, 5e-5, 7.5e-5,
1e-4, 2.5e-4, 5e-4, 7.5e-4,
1e-3, 2.5e-3, 5e-3, 7.5e-3,
1e-2, 2.5e-2, 5e-2, 7.5e-2,
1e-1,
},
},
[]string{"status", "query"},
)
)
// runDNSServer starts a custom DNS server that blocks the domains contained
// in a blacklist and answers the other queries using an upstream DNS server.
func runDNSServer() {
// load the blocked domains
blacklist := LoadBlacklistOrFail(blacklistPath)
fmt.Printf("Loading list of %d blocked domains...\n", blacklist.Size())
// make the custom handler function to reply to DNS queries
upstream := getEnvOrDefault("UPSTREAM_DNS", "1.1.1.1:53")
logging := getEnvOrDefault("DEBUG", "") == "true"
handler := makeDNSHandler(blacklist, upstream, logging)
// start the server
port := getEnvOrDefault("DNS_PORT", "53")
fmt.Printf("Starting DNS server on UDP port %s (logging = %t)...\n", port, logging)
server := &dns.Server{Addr: ":" + port, Net: "udp"}
dns.HandleFunc(".", handler)
err := server.ListenAndServe()
if err != nil {
log.Fatal(err)
}
}
// makeDNSHandler creates an handler for the DNS server that caches
// results from the upstream DNS and blocks domains in the blacklist.
func makeDNSHandler(blacklist *Blacklist, upstream string, logging bool) func(dns.ResponseWriter, *dns.Msg) {
// create the logger functions
logger := func(res *dns.Msg, duration time.Duration, how string) {}
errorLogger := func(err error, description string) {
log.Print(description, err)
}
if logging {
logger = func(msg *dns.Msg, rtt time.Duration, how string) {
log.Printf("Using %s, response time %s:\n%s\n", how, rtt.String(), msg.String())
}
errorLogger = func(err error, description string) {
}
}
// cache for the DNS replies from the DNS server
cache := NewCache()
// we use a single client to resolve queries against the upstream DNS
client := new(dns.Client)
// create the real handler
return func(w dns.ResponseWriter, req *dns.Msg) {
start := time.Now()
// the standard allows multiple DNS questions in a single query... but nobody uses it, so we disallow it
// https://stackoverflow.com/questions/4082081/requesting-a-and-aaaa-records-in-single-dns-query/4083071
if len(req.Question) != 1 {
// reply with a format error
res := new(dns.Msg)
res.SetRcode(req, dns.RcodeFormatError)
err := w.WriteMsg(res)
if err != nil {
errorLogger(err, "Error to write DNS response message to client")
}
// collect metrics
duration := time.Since(start).Seconds()
queriesHistogram.WithLabelValues("malformed_query", "-").Observe(duration)
return
}
// extract the DNS question
query := req.Question[0]
domain := strings.TrimRight(query.Name, ".")
queryType := dns.TypeToString[query.Qtype]
// check the cache first: if a domain is in the cache, it cannot be blocked
// this optimized response times for allowed domains over the blocked domains
cached, found := cache.Get(&query)
if found {
// cache found, use the cached answer
res := cached.SetReply(req)
res.Answer = cached.Answer
err := w.WriteMsg(res)
if err != nil {
errorLogger(err, "Error to write DNS response message to client")
}
// log the query
duration := time.Since(start)
logger(res, duration, "cache")
// collect metrics
durationSeconds := duration.Seconds()
queriesHistogram.WithLabelValues("cache", queryType).Observe(durationSeconds)
return
}
// then, check if the domain is blocked
blocked := blacklist.Contains(domain)
if blocked {
// reply with "domain not found"
res := new(dns.Msg)
res.SetRcode(req, dns.RcodeNameError)
err := w.WriteMsg(res)
if err != nil {
errorLogger(err, "Error to write DNS response message to client")
}
// log the query
duration := time.Since(start)
logger(res, duration, "block")
// collect metrics
durationSeconds := duration.Seconds()
queriesHistogram.WithLabelValues("block", queryType).Observe(durationSeconds)
return
}
// finally, query an upstream DNS
res, rtt, err := client.Exchange(req, upstream)
if err == nil {
// reply to the query
err := w.WriteMsg(res)
if err != nil {
errorLogger(err, "Error to write DNS response message to client")
}
// cache the result if any
if len(res.Answer) > 0 {
expiration := time.Duration(res.Answer[0].Header().Ttl) * time.Second
cache.Set(&query, res, expiration)
}
// log the query
logger(res, rtt, "upstream")
// collect metrics
durationSeconds := time.Since(start).Seconds()
queriesHistogram.WithLabelValues("upstream", queryType).Observe(durationSeconds)
} else {
// log the error
errorLogger(err, "Error in resolve query against upstream DNS "+upstream)
// collect metrics
durationSeconds := time.Since(start).Seconds()
queriesHistogram.WithLabelValues("upstream_error", queryType).Observe(durationSeconds)
}
}
}
